Top 5 Books and Reference Apps in Saudi Arabia Q3 2021
Discover the performance of the top 5 Books and Reference applications on a unified platform in Saudi Arabia during Q3 2021, based on data from Sensor Tower.
The third quarter of 2021 saw significant activity in the Books and Reference category on a unified platform in Saudi Arabia. Here’s a closer look at the performance of the top five apps in this category, based on data from Sensor Tower.
القرآن الكريم كامل بدون انترنت from simppro showed a notable increase in weekly downloads, peaking at 16.6K in mid-September. The app maintained a steady rise in weekly active users (WAU), reaching a high of approximately 234K by the end of the quarter.
Scary Teacher 3D Guide 2021 by Trump Dev experienced a substantial increase in weekly downloads, peaking at 15.3K in mid-September. WAU followed a similar trend, climbing to 17.1K during the same period. However, there was a significant drop in both downloads and active users by the end of September.
BATTLE ROYALE CHAPTER4 SEASON2 from Black Zoro Games and References saw its weekly downloads peak at 9.9K in mid-July before declining to 4.4K by the end of September. WAU mirrored this trend, peaking at 8.9K in mid-September and dropping to 5.4K by the end of the quarter.
Google Play Books & Audiobooks by Google LLC had consistent weekly downloads throughout the quarter, averaging around 5.2K. The app maintained a steady WAU, hovering around 150K, with minor fluctuations.
Storytel: Audiobooks & Ebooks by Storytel Sweden AB reported a steady incre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$14.2K in the final week of September. Weekly downloads also saw an upward trend, reaching 14.4K by the end of the quarter. WAU showed consistent growth, peaking at around 61.6K at the end of August.
